How Much Does a Construction Dumpster Cost in Springfield, MO?

Quick Answer

For construction dumpster rentals in Springfield, Missouri, you can expect prices to range from $300 to $650. This cost depends on the dumpster size you need, your specific location within the Ozarks, and the type of debris you're disposing of. A 15-yard dumpster starts at $300–$450, a 20-yard at $400–$550, and a 25-yard dumpster is $475–$650. These prices typically include a 7-day rental period and a set weight limit.

Choosing the Right Construction Dumpster for Your Project

Selecting the correct roll-off dumpster size is crucial for managing construction debris and other waste efficiently. Junk It Roll Offs offers three popular sizes, each suited for different project scales, from small home renovations to large commercial jobs.

Dumpster Size Cost Range Included Weight Limit Capacity (Pickup Loads) Best For
15-Yard Dumpster $300–$450 2 tons (4,000 lbs) 4–5 standard pickup truck loads Small garage cleanouts, single-room remodels, small roofing jobs (up to ~1,200 sq ft)
20-Yard Dumpster $400–$550 3 tons (6,000 lbs) 6–8 standard pickup truck loads Kitchen or bathroom remodels, average roofing jobs, estate cleanouts, deck removals
25-Yard Dumpster $475–$650 4 tons (8,000 lbs) 9–10 standard pickup truck loads Whole-house cleanouts, large farm cleanups, big construction projects, major roofing tear-offs

Planning for Your Construction Debris

Before ordering your dumpster, consider these points to ensure a smooth rental experience:

  • Estimate Your Debris Volume: Think about how much construction debris, roofing shingles, or general junk you'll generate. Our dumpster sizes overview can help you visualize capacity.
  • Account for Weight: Heavy materials like concrete, brick, or even roofing shingles can quickly add up. If you're disposing of these, a larger weight limit might be necessary.
  • Check for Prohibited Items: Hazardous waste, Freon appliances, and tires are never accepted. Review our list of accepted items to avoid issues.
  • Consider Placement: Dumpsters on private property typically don't require a permit. For street placement, a city permit may be necessary – we can advise on this in Springfield.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Avoiding these common pitfalls can save you time and money on your construction dumpster rental:

  • Underestimating Weight: Materials like concrete, dirt, and even roofing shingles are much heavier than they appear. Going over your included weight limit costs $95 per ton.
  • Ignoring Prohibited Items: Attempting to dispose of hazardous waste or Freon appliances can result in fines and additional charges. Always check the accepted items list.
  • Not Planning for Extra Days: If your project runs longer than expected, plan for the additional cost of $10 per day beyond the standard 7-day rental.
  • Overfilling the Dumpster: All debris must be contained within the top edge of the dumpster for safe transport. Overfilling can lead to refusal of pickup or additional fees.

How long can I keep a dumpster?

Every rental includes 7 days for homeowners. If you need more time, additional days are just $10 per day. Simply call or text us, and we'll extend your rental period. Contractor terms are flexible; please call us to arrange specific durations.

What happens if I go over the weight limit?

If your load exceeds the included weight limit, we charge an additional $95 per ton overage. The exact weight is measured at the disposal facility. We will notify you of any overage after pickup. To help avoid surprises, it's always best to call us before loading extremely heavy materials like concrete, dirt, or roofing shingles.

Can I put shingles in a dumpster?

Yes, roofing shingles are a very common material we haul, especially for roofing contractors in the Springfield area. However, shingles are extremely heavy. A full load from an average home can weigh 3–5 tons, which often exceeds the included weight limit on a 15-yard or 20-yard dumpster. Many roofing professionals opt for a dedicated 20-yard dumpster specifically for shingles. Call us, and we'll help you select the appropriate size to manage roofing debris.

Can I put a mattress in a dumpster?

Yes, mattresses and box springs are accepted in our roll-off dumpsters. While they take up a significant amount of space, they are not particularly heavy, making them suitable for any size container, even our 15-yard dumpster for smaller cleanouts.

Can I put concrete in a dumpster?

Yes, but concrete is exceptionally heavy. Even a small amount can quickly push you over the included weight limit. For instance, a 20-yard dumpster filled entirely with concrete would weigh far more than its 3-ton limit. If you have a substantial amount of concrete to dispose of, please call us first. We can help you estimate the weight and avoid a large overage charge of $95 per ton.

Can I put tires in a dumpster?

No, tires are not accepted in our roll-off dumpsters. They require special disposal processes. We recommend checking with your local tire retailer or auto parts store, as many accept used tires for a small fee. Some Missouri counties also organize periodic tire collection events.

Can I put paint in a dumpster?

No, liquid paint and most paints in liquid form are considered hazardous waste and cannot be placed in our dumpsters. However, dried, solid paint (such as hardened latex paint in a can) is generally acceptable. For proper liquid paint disposal, you should contact your local household hazardous waste program; Missouri often has HHW collection events throughout the year.

Can I put a refrigerator in a dumpster?

No, a refrigerator cannot be placed in a dumpster unless its Freon has been professionally removed and the unit is certified as Freon-free. Appliances like refrigerators, freezers, air conditioners, and dehumidifiers contain refrigerants that require specialized handling and disposal. If your appliance has been de-gassed by a certified technician (which most appliance recyclers do), then it can be put in the dumpster. Please call us if you are unsure about an appliance.
